Course Goal / Objective

To educate modern individuals who can develop original, creative, practical and alternative ideas and who can produce technically, formally and conceptually art projects,

Course Content

Execution and exhibition of an artistic project parallel to the subject of the the decided theme in terms of technical, formal and conceptual issues.

Week Plan

Week Topic Preparation Methods
1 Sharing the ideas and concepts of ceramic art project, which is going to be produced in ceramics by the student. Researching the catalogues, periodicals, article books and web pages which include the works of artists and designers who use ceramic and other materials.
2 The prsentation of the theme which is decided to be executed, sketch process, working areas preparation, and insuring the basic materials for the production. Researching the catalogues, periodicals, article books and web pages which include the works of artists and designers who use ceramic and other materials. And presentation of the research on a fast track.
3 The presentation project with the view of technic, form, content. Execution and evaluation of project. Drawing the colored and scaled drafts of the project. Sketch and model works of the decided project, evaluation of the steps. Draft and scale drawing of the project in color.
4 Decided project's technic and artistic drawings presentation, and maquette's application. Providing the materials to be used. Doing literature review for writing the thesis.
5 Application and evaluation. Finding solutions for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Literature review for the graduation thesis and determining the titles.
6 Application and evaluation. Finding solutions for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Literature review for the graduation thesis and determining the titles
7 Application and evaluation. Finding solutions for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Literature review for the graduation thesis and determining the titles
8 MIDTERM EXAM (Whole sketches, coloured artistic designs, and the decided subject's research file with CD record has to be given to the lecturer of the course ) Making the necessary arrangements for the presentation of the study and the file.
9 Application and evaluation. Finding the solution for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Literature review for the graduation thesis and determining the titles
10 Application and evaluation. Finding solutions for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Writing the thesis.
11 Finishing, if its indicated in the project needed to be sipped, drying and first firing processes. Finding solutions for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Writing the thesis.
12 Controlly drying the art works. Finding solutions for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Writing the thesis.
13 Controlly drying the art works. Finding the solution for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Writing the thesis.
14 Uploading the kiln with the conthrolly dried works' for firing. Finding solutions for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Writing the thesis.
15 Glazing of the fired works and second firing process and installation process, providing the materials needed for the exhibition, preparing the project file. Finding solutions for the project conceptually, esthetically and technically. Writing the thesis.
16 FINAL EXAM (When the whole process of the project is completed, installed and ready for exhibition, it could be graded over 100). Making the necessary arrangements for the presentation of completed art work.
